The Southern Raiders will face off against the Johnson-Brock Eagles at 6:00 p.m. on Friday.
Southern is coming in off a wild two-game stretch: after soaring to 59 points last Friday, they were much more limited against Sacred Heart on Tuesday. They came up short against the Irish, falling 44-24. While losing is never fun, the Raiders can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' Nebraska basketball rankings (they are ranked 212th, while the Irish are ranked 41st).
Meanwhile, Johnson-Brock waltzed into their game on Thursday with 15 straight wins... but they left with 16. They managed a 52-47 victory over the Irish.
Johnson-Brock pushed their record up to 16-1 with the win, which was their fifth straight at home. The wins came thanks to their defensive effort, having only surrendered 26.6 points per game. As for Southern, their loss dropped their record down to 5-12.
Southern was taken down by Johnson-Brock 53-12 in their previous meeting back in January of 2024. Will Southern have more luck at home instead of on the road? Check back here after the action for a full breakdown and analysis of the contest.
